Germany's Chancellor-in-waiting Friedrich Merz has appointed Katherina Reiche as his likely economy minister and Johann Wadephul as foreign minister as part of his initial cabinet appointments. The coalition deal between Merz's CDU/CSU conservatives and the centre-left Social Democrats aims to boost growth and defence spending, with a focus on digitalization, lower taxes, and support for the electric car industry.
